This has got to be the second best Nuketown as well by far and I say second best just because of 2025, sorry..
But thats meant to be a compliment because compared to all the other Nuketowns and maps with the familiar nuketown layout like Hijacked, Skyjacked and Combine etc. this is the best in my honest opinion..
It captures what i feel like Bo3's Nuketowns was trying to achieve but in my opinion just doesnt quite feel like it does..
It also has the inbetween feeling of what a nuketown after Bo2 would have definitely felt like but not exactly Bo2..
I love how this map also incorporates little side sections like in Summit but they are also technically out of bounds so you cant camp in those sections and is a very unique way of making less camping spots keeping players in the main part of the map and still more relatively close to the action..
